Essential Java Interview Questions for Phone Screen Success

When conducting a phone screen interview for a Java position, it's essential to assess both the candidate's understanding of core concepts and their ability to apply that knowledge. Below are some good conceptual Java questions to consider, tailored to evaluate different aspects of a candidate's expertise.

Core Java Concepts

Object-Oriented Programming (OOP)

What are the four main principles of OOP? Can you explain each with examples? How does inheritance work in Java, and what are the advantages and disadvantages of using it?

Java Basics

What is the difference between JDK, JRE, and JVM? Explain the significance of the static keyword in Java.

Data Types and Variables

What are the differences between primitive data types and reference data types in Java? Can you explain the concept of autoboxing and unboxing?

Control Structures

What is the difference between and .equals in Java? How does a switch statement work, and when would you use it over if-else statements?

Advanced Concepts

Exception Handling

What is the difference between checked and unchecked exceptions in Java? How do you create a custom exception in Java?

Collections Framework

What are the main differences between ArrayList and LinkedList? Explain the differences between HashMap and TreeMap.

Concurrency

What is the significance of the synchronized keyword? Can you explain the difference between Thread and Runnable?

Java 8 Features

What are lambda expressions and how do they differ from anonymous classes? Can you explain the concept of streams in Java 8 and provide a simple example of their usage?

Design and Architecture

Design Patterns

What is a Singleton pattern, and how can it be implemented in Java? Can you explain the Factory pattern and provide a use case?

Memory Management

How does garbage collection work in Java? What is the difference between the stack and the heap in memory management?

Performance and Best Practices

Performance Optimization

What are some common practices to optimize Java application performance? How can you avoid memory leaks in Java?

Testing and Debugging

What is JUnit, and why is it important in Java development? How do you approach debugging in Java applications?

Behavioral Questions

Problem-Solving

Describe a challenging Java problem you faced in a previous project and how you resolved it. How do you keep yourself updated with the latest Java features and best practices?

These questions can help you gauge a candidate's depth of knowledge in Java and their ability to think critically about programming concepts. Adjust the complexity based on the candidate's experience level.
